BEN WEBSTER Meets Oscar Peterson - 200gm - Shrink (2004 German audiophile issue of the 1960 7-track LP pressed on 200gm vinyl & also featuring Ray Brown on Bass & Ed Thigpen on Drums, housed in a high quality glossy picture sleeve reproducing the original album artwork & labels with catalogue insert and it's open shrink that has a hype-sticker affixed to the front. The sleeve shows minimal wear and vinyl remains in Near Mint condition with next to no signs of play to be seen MGV6-8349)
